-
公开(公告)号:CN119743450B
公开(公告)日:2025-05-16
申请号:CN202510258278.7
申请日:2025-03-05
Applicant: 北京开源芯片研究院
Inventor: 赵华涛
IPC: H04L49/112 , H04L49/109 , H04L49/111 , H04L45/122 , H04L45/60
Abstract: 本发明实施例提供一种片上网络的报文传输方法、装置、电子设备及存储介质,该方法包括:将设备路由器配置在网格网络中;基于目标传输策略确定路由组连方式;在路由组连方式为输入输出分离式组连的情况下,将处理模块的输出端与网格网络中X轴方向的设备路由器连接,将处理模块的输入端与网格网络中Y轴方向的设备路由器连接;在路由组连方式为输入输出不分离式组连的情况下,将处理模块的输入端和输出端连接在同一个设备路由器上,并配置报文传输限制;基于路由组连方式确定报文的目标传输路径,本发明可以降低片上网络的仲裁逻辑,提高报文传输效率。
-
公开(公告)号:CN119960833A
公开(公告)日:2025-05-09
申请号:CN202411845374.3
申请日:2024-12-13
Applicant: 北京开源芯片研究院
Inventor: 肖飞豹
IPC: G06F9/38
Abstract: 本发明实施例提供一种指令分派方法、装置、电子设备及可读存储介质,应用于计算机技术领域,该方法中,可以获取各第一发射队列中相同指令类型的目标指令数量;基于目标指令数量,确定各第一发射队列针对指令类型的负载顺序;基于负载顺序和第一发射队列的队列入口之间的优先级,确定各待分派指令对应的第一发射队列的队列入口,以将各待分派指令通过对应的队列入口进行分派。能够根据第一发射队列的负载顺序和队列入口的优先级,为各第一发射队列的队列入口分派相应指令类型的待分派指令,能够将各指令类型的待分派指令均衡分派至相应指令类型的发射队列的队列入口,有助于提升指令分派的均衡程度。
-
公开(公告)号:CN118535290B
公开(公告)日:2025-04-29
申请号:CN202410742955.8
申请日:2024-06-07
Applicant: 北京开源芯片研究院
IPC: G06F9/46 , G06F12/0877 , G06F5/06
Abstract: 本发明实施例提供了一种一致性事务处理方法、装置、电子设备及存储介质。该方法包括:当发生冲突时,将新入队事务与上一个入队事务进行对比;如果新入队事务的事务类型与上一个入队事务都为只读事务,则使用所述上一个入队事务的入队状态标记所述新入队事务的入队状态;关联所述新入队事务和所述上一个入队事务,在所述上一个入队事务中记录所述新入队事务的事务索引值作为关联索引值。本发明实施例对于只读类型事务,调整发生冲突时的休眠‑唤醒机制,在保证一致性的前提下,极大地减少了事务之间的等待时间,加快了事务处理的周转速度,从而显著提升了响应效率。
-
公开(公告)号:CN119861971A
公开(公告)日:2025-04-22
申请号:CN202510352829.6
申请日:2025-03-24
Applicant: 北京开源芯片研究院
Abstract: 本发明实施例提供一种无效指令生成方法、装置、电子设备及存储介质,涉及计算机技术领域,该方法中,从预设指令集架构对应的指令编码格式集合中选取第一指令编码格式;生成编码长度与第一指令编码格式的固定位段总长度相等的第一随机编码;在第一随机编码,与第一指令编码格式对应的各预设固定编码均不一致的情况下,基于第一随机编码生成预设指令集架构对应的无效指令。可以通过随机生成的方式,直接产生与预设指令架构对应的指令编码格式不符合的无效指令,有助于提升产生预设指令集架构的无效指令的效率。
-
公开(公告)号:CN119415339B
公开(公告)日:2025-04-11
申请号:CN202411997226.3
申请日:2024-12-31
Applicant: 北京开源芯片研究院
Abstract: 本发明实施例提供一种缓存策略验证方法、装置、设备及可读存储介质,该方法包括:基于缓存在数据交互过程中的状态集合,构建初始状态机模型;初始状态机模型中的状态在对应的操作条件实现时触发转移;在初始状态机模型的状态迁移路径中,配置时间条件以得到更新状态机模型;更新状态机模型中的状态在对应的操作条件和时间条件实现时触发转移;根据初始状态机模型中的多个状态和状态迁移路径,构建与状态对应的功能特征,以及根据时间条件,构建与状态对应的性能特征;对更新状态机模型进行搜索验证,分别确定与功能特征对应的功能验证结果、与性能特征对应的性能验证结果。本发明可以提高缓存策略验证的准确性。
-
公开(公告)号:CN119397994B
公开(公告)日:2025-04-11
申请号:CN202411987000.5
申请日:2024-12-31
Applicant: 北京开源芯片研究院
IPC: G06F30/398 , G06F30/31 , G06F115/02
Abstract: 本申请提供了一种片上网络的验证方法、装置、电子设备及可读存储介质,包括:响应于输入命令,提取输入命令中携带的第一标签,根据第一标签,从激励组件集合中找到与第一标签匹配的目标第二标签,并获取携带目标第二标签的目标激励组件,激励组件集合包括多个激励组件,每个激励组件携带有第二标签,第二标签用于描述激励组件对应的片上网络片区,在验证平台对片上网络的设计文件进行验证的过程中,编译并运行目标激励组件,获得片上网络片区的验证结果,完成对片上网络片区的验证,可以减少区分激励组件耗费的时间,降低获取目标激励组件的时间,从而提高片上网络片区验证的效率。
-
公开(公告)号:CN119397205B
公开(公告)日:2025-04-11
申请号:CN202411997236.7
申请日:2024-12-31
Applicant: 北京开源芯片研究院
Abstract: 本发明实施例提供一种状态图生成方法、装置、电子设备及存储介质,涉及计算机技术领域,该方法中,获取目标状态集合对应的目标网络图;将目标状态集合对应的节点坐标约束规则,以及目标网络图输入可满足性模型理论求解器,得到可满足性模型理论求解器输出的目标网络图中各节点对应的节点坐标值;基于节点坐标值和边生成目标状态集合对应的状态图。这样,实现了对大量状态集合的可视化操作,能够通过可满足性模理论求解状态位置,使得用户可以灵活便利对求解过程进行复杂约束设置,通过可满足性模理论精确处理复杂约束,自动生成符合用户需求的状态图布局,有助于提升生成海量状态对应的状态图的效率。
-
公开(公告)号:CN119743450A
公开(公告)日:2025-04-01
申请号:CN202510258278.7
申请日:2025-03-05
Applicant: 北京开源芯片研究院
Inventor: 赵华涛
IPC: H04L49/112 , H04L49/109 , H04L49/111 , H04L45/122 , H04L45/60
Abstract: 本发明实施例提供一种片上网络的报文传输方法、装置、电子设备及存储介质,该方法包括:将设备路由器配置在网格网络中;基于目标传输策略确定路由组连方式;在路由组连方式为输入输出分离式组连的情况下,将处理模块的输出端与网格网络中X轴方向的设备路由器连接,将处理模块的输入端与网格网络中Y轴方向的设备路由器连接;在路由组连方式为输入输出不分离式组连的情况下,将处理模块的输入端和输出端连接在同一个设备路由器上,并配置报文传输限制;基于路由组连方式确定报文的目标传输路径,本发明可以降低片上网络的仲裁逻辑,提高报文传输效率。
-
公开(公告)号:CN119739671A
公开(公告)日:2025-04-01
申请号:CN202510255768.1
申请日:2025-03-05
Applicant: 北京开源芯片研究院
Inventor: 赵华涛
IPC: G06F15/167 , G06F13/10 , G06F13/42
Abstract: 本发明实施例提供一种数据传输方法、装置、电子设备及可读存储介质,该方法包括:数据模块根据待传输的数据包中的路由信息,确定接收数据包的目标路由节点,基于路由节点和目标路由节点之间的连接关系,确定数据包对应的路由运算结果;控制模块根据路由运算结果,确定数据包在路由节点与目标路由节点之间的传输路径;数据模块通过传输路径将数据包传输至目标路由节点。本发明实施例能够降低路由节点中控制通路上组合逻辑的深度,可以提高片上网络中数据传输的效率。
-
公开(公告)号:CN119720888A
公开(公告)日:2025-03-28
申请号:CN202510232538.3
申请日:2025-02-28
Applicant: 北京开源芯片研究院
Inventor: 赵华涛
IPC: G06F30/33 , G06F30/327
Abstract: 本申请提供了一种验证平台中测试用例的执行方法、装置、设备及存储介质,方法包括:获取解释型语言构建的目标测试用例,并在验证平台启动对目标测试用例的执行;目标测试用例是为待测设计文件的验证提供激励组件的程序;响应于目标测试用例的执行,通过流量控制器生成测试触发指令,并通过套接字接口将测试触发指令传输至验证平台中的序列控制工具;通过序列控制工具用于解析测试触发指令,并通过解析结果控制目标测试用例执行过程中激励组件的启动和激励发送顺序,获得激励执行结果,序列控制工具是通过编译型语言编写的;通过套接字接口将激励执行结果传输至流量控制器进行输出。本申请采用套接字接口实现了多语言兼容。
-
-
-
-
-
-
-
-
-